On August 15th, 2025, Western Academic Workers United’s Joint Organizing Committee voted in three Operational Student Employees to serve equally as unit leaders for the interim period before the OSE Unit could be formally represented by WAWU. The Joint OC decided by a majority vote to move forward with this after considering how the workload of our UAW Staffer, Erin Magarro would be distributed after they depart. The responsibility of OSE Leads will primarily be:

  • Organizing the organizers
  • Handle administrative tasks such as:
    • Meetings with University Administration
    • Working on HB 1570
  • Bottom-lining the campaign for OSE Recognition
  • Coordinating OSE actions with the ESE Executive Board
  • Attending all committee meetings to coordinate action

The Joint OC decided by a majority vote to elect 3 OSE Leads, considering the workload and the importance of including an odd number of people to avoid tied votes. This decision, and the following election, were endorsed by the Executive Board and ratified by OSEs at the next Monthly Membership Meeting.

All members of the Joint Organizing Committee were allotted three votes to distribute amongst the candidates. Connor Haines, Grace Rodriguez, and Kaitlyn Minnotte were elected as OSE Leads, pending approval by the Executive Board and OSE Membership. The membership ratified this decision at our 2025-08-21 MMM, and our OSE Leads formally took their positions.
